Melt Extrusion – Shaping Dosage Forms in the 21st Century
Authors: Charlie Martin; Feng Zhang, PhD; James C. DiNunzio, PhD
Sponsored By: Leistritz
Melt extrusion has been an established industrial manufacturing technology for more than 50 years. It is only in the last decade or so that it has emerged as a viable platform for pharmaceutical development. Today, applications of melt extrusion range from controlled release systems to oral bioavailability enhancement and show potential for small molecules and therapeutic peptides.

Analysis for Polysorbate 80 Using New High Perform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C) Method with Charged Aerosol Detection (CAD)
Author: Lindsay L. McNalley
Sponsored By: Impact Analytical

Polysorbate 80 (polyoxyethylene (20) sorbitan monooleate) is a common nonionic surfactant, emulsifier and solubilizer that is used in a wide variety of industries and applications. Polysorbate 80 is typically used in food products, cosmetics, medications, vitamins, and vaccines. There can be many reasons a company may need to determine the exact amount of polysorbates in their material. For example, companies may need to determine AIG limits in their products, validate analytical methods for product production, or require the information for reverse engineering purposes. Thus, a well-developed analytical method is crucial for accurately quantitating polysorbates.
